The PRINCE2 Practitioner (PRINCE2-P) certification validates your ability to apply and tailor PRINCE2 principles, practices and processes to the needs of a given project, and PRINCE2 Practitioner certification training in Shenzhen prepares you to do exactly that. Governed by AXELOS and delivered by PeopleCert, it is the advanced level of the PRINCE2 scheme and is based on the PRINCE2 7th Edition (2023). This is the credential for practising and aspiring project managers who want to prove they can run projects the PRINCE2 way, not just recall the theory. The Practitioner exam is open book and scenario-based: 56 questions and sub-questions worth 70 marks over 150 minutes, with a 60% pass mark. It tests judgement across nine syllabus areas, including the seven PRINCE2 Practices, the seven Processes, People Management, Sustainability and ESG, and tailoring.
